## Ownership: Deep-Link Routing

All deep-link parsing for the Wayfern app lives in `linkcore/`. Route tables are generated at build time; never edit `routes.gen` by hand. Scheme changes require a migration entry and a staged rollout. Do not add new hosts without sign-off from the owner named below.

signatory, yahog-badug: Quenix Ulaael

## DiffPane Large-File Mode

DiffPane streams diffs for files over 50 MB instead of loading them into memory. If the viewer stalls, restart the chunker process before touching anything else; it usually recovers on its own. Maintainers should verify the streaming thresholds match production before each release. The current values the service runs with are listed below.

service settings:
ralael:
  pin: 7453
  tenant: zorath
  seal: seal_087806e4
  metrics_host: metrics.ralael.paliqworks.example
  standby_team: fraath
  escalation: praok-istiel
  nonce: 10e083

Subject: BounceBeacon cut-over — done

Hi Priya,

Quick wrap-up for your review: we cut BounceBeacon over to the new parser last night. Hard bounces now quarantine immediately instead of after three retries, and soft-bounce backoff is exponential rather than fixed. Old queue drained clean, zero dropped messages per the reconciliation job. Nothing touches raw message bodies anymore — headers only — which should make your audit shorter. For reference, the production settings after cut-over are these.

service settings:
FRAMIR_LOG_LEVEL=debug
FRAMIR_METRICS_HOST=metrics.framir.tolvaqcorp.corp
FRAMIR_POOL_SIZE=16

Ticket: thumbnails stuck in the Snapgrove render queue again. Heads up for folks new to the team — this usually means the resizer pods ran out of scratch disk and the queue consumer silently stopped acking. Restarting the consumer alone won't fix it; clear the scratch volume first, then redeploy. We're adding a disk watermark alert so this stops surprising people. When you repro, grab the queue worker logs and attach the trace token below.

build token for tawif-bahip: htk31_68bba16e1afabfef4ecc69408c06f16